Derbyshire receives National Defense Science and Engineering Graduate Fellowship

Lucas Derbyshire, PhD student in Professor Pavana Prahakar‘s group, has been awarded the 2026 National Defense Science and Engineering Graduate (NDSEG) Fellowship. This award is sponsored by the Air Force Office of Scientific Research, the Army Research Office, and the Office of Naval Research.

Derbyshire was chosen from a pool of 5615 applicants this year for his outstanding achievements in STEM. His PhD research investigates how weave architecture and material hybridization influence the damage tolerance and long-term durability of woven composites, which are materials essential to modern high-performance structures. It represents a deep dive into understanding the foundational mechanics of woven composites in multi-physics environments, where mechanical loading, environmental exposure, and chemical interactions occur simultaneously. Through integrated mechanical testing, environmental conditioning, chemical characterization, and computational modeling, this research examines how these materials respond to the combined environmental and mechanical stresses encountered in real-world service conditions.

This work aims to generate fundamental insights that enable the design of lighter, more durable composite structures with enhanced performance and extended service lives. By advancing our understanding of composite behavior under realistic operating conditions, the research supports broader efforts to reduce energy consumption, minimize material waste, and decrease maintenance requirements across aerospace, automotive, renewable energy, and other advanced engineering sectors.
